Selena Gomez, J.Lo, Foo Fighters headline vaccine concert for poor nations


By AGENCY

VAX LIVE: The Concert To Reunite The World will feature artistes such as (from left) Selena Gomez, Jennifer Lopez and Foo Fighters. Photos: AP

Singers Jennifer Lopez and H.E.R. will star in a global streaming and broadcast special on May 8 to raise money for Covid-19 vaccines, following last year's One World - Together At Home fundraiser in which locked-down stars including Lady Gaga performed from their homes.

VAX LIVE: The Concert To Reunite The World will be hosted by singer Selena Gomez and also feature the Foo Fighters and Eddie Vedder, according to organiser Global Citizen, an international advocacy group.
